Summary:

* Put the Latin fonts first
* Use [unicode-range](https://www.w3.org/TR/css-fonts-4/#unicode-range-desc) to solve the glyph problem of some characters
* Add the new names of the Noto CJK fonts to the font stack
* Consider using`system-ui` in the future
